Elements to Consider When Buying a Treadmill
When buying a treadmill, potential purchasers need to think about a number of crucial aspects:
1. Rate Range
Treadmills vary considerably in cost. Here's a breakdown of anticipated cost varieties in the UK:
Price RangeQuality & & Features₤ 200 - ₤ 500Fundamental models; great for walking and light running₤ 500 - ₤ 1,000Mid-range models; more features, much better toughness₤ 1,000 - ₤ 2,000High-end models; substantial functions, industrial quality₤ 2,000+Premium machines; created for severe runners and users2. Usage Frequency
Consider how frequently the treadmill will be used. Casual users might not require a high-end model, while major runners should purchase sturdier machines designed for regular usage.
3. Motor Power
Motor power is ranked in horsepower (HP). Here's a standard to help buyers select the best motor:
Usage TypeMinimum HorsepowerWalking1.0 HPJogging1.5 HP - 2.0 HPRunning2.5 HP and above4. Weight Capacity
A lot of treadmills have a weight limit. It is essential to choose a design that can safely support the user's weight.
5. Area and Size
Measure the intended space before acquiring to guarantee the treadmill fits conveniently. Foldable models are readily available for those with limited space.
6. Features
Treadmills come geared up with different functions. Here are some desirable features to consider:

To lengthen the life of your treadmill, regular upkeep is essential:
Clean Regularly: Wipe down the surface and vacuum below to avoid dust accumulation.Oil the Belt: Check the maker's suggestions for oiling the running belt.Display the Deck: Ensure there are no loose bolts or damaged parts, as these can affect performance.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. 2. Can I utilize a treadmill if I have joint problems?
Yes, treadmills with cushioned decks can be gentler on the joints. It's a good idea to seek advice from a healthcare company before starting any new workout program.
3. Just how much space do I need for a treadmill?
A space of at least 2 meters by 1 meter is recommended for standing and moving the treadmill safely.
4. Do I require a treadmill with a heart rate keep track of?
While not vital, a heart rate monitor can help track fitness levels and pursue specific goals better.
